You can DIY a propane fire pit out of a simple round clay vase or tub. This technology is modern and convenient, but it is expensive compared to two other ignition systems. With an electric spark ignition, you can monitor the fire temperature, flame length, and all. You can also add a timer and other convenient features to it. This electric spark ignition type provides you facilities to on, off, and control your fire remotely. But you have to change the battery from time to time. The push-button is almost convenient and safe. When you twist the button, the battery sends a tiny electric spark to the ignition probe near the burner. And there is a battery attached to this unit. This ignition system has a push button unit itself. You need to turn on the valve and push for a while. And it will terminate any risk of any unwanted fire accident. Doing this will allow time to fade away the excessive gas. If you turn on the gas valve for a few minutes and miss igniting it, turn it off and try again after some time. While using this ignition system, don’t put the gas valve open for a long time. You can also use a long spark lighter and gaslighter. After opening the gas valve, you need to flame up your match stick and bring it to exposure to gas. The classic and traditional way to ignite a fire. This unit is used to measure how much heat output you are going to get from your fuel.īefore DIY a propane fire pit, you need to select how many BTU you want to have. BTU is referred to as British Thermal Unit. When planning a propane or gas fire pit, the first thing you have to think about is the BTU of your fuel.
